Borla Cobalt SS Exhaust

Didn't see a thread on here for it. Figured I would share that the Modern Performance (a supporting vendor here) is now offering the new Borla exhaust for the Cobalt SS... You guys can use the exhaust as well cant you ? Well with a few exhaust hanger changes anyways... People here have used the AAM Exhaust already correct ?
Anyone looking into possible getting one ?
I ran a Borla on my SVTF and it sounded great.

Quote:
Originally Posted by pclear9061
thats why its quiet.
actually no, that's not why, because my HKS was louder than the Borla and was the same size if not 2mm smaller diameter.

the resonator up near the flange is seriously huge, about the same size as the rear section muffler is, thats probably why.

sounds really good once broken in though.
